Brief Summary: Background and problem Chronic kidney disease (CKD) affects a large share of adults worldwide and is a growing public-health concern. People with advanced CKD can develop "uremia", a dangerous build-up of waste products in the blood that the failing kidneys cannot remove. Even when patients receive regular dialysis, many so-called "uremic toxins" remain in the body because some of these substances bind tightly to blood proteins and are poorly removed by dialysis.
